GOOSEBERRY CREAM & ELDERFLOWER JELLY POTS



Gooseberry cream & elderflower jelly pots image

Gooseberries are often underused but they make a really glamorous summer treat

Provided by Good Food team

Categories     Dessert, Dinner, Supper

Time 25m

Yield Makes 6

Number Of Ingredients 6

300g / 11 oz green gooseberries , topped and tailed
100g / 4 oz caster sugar
600ml / 1 pint double cream
2 gelatine leaves
100ml/3 ½ fl oz elderflower cordial
nice biscuits, like shortbread , to serve (optional)

Steps:

  • Put the gooseberries in a frying pan with 25g of the caster sugar and gently heat until tender, but not pulpy.
  • Put the cream and remaining sugar into a small pan, bring to the boil, then simmer for 3 mins. Take off the heat and stir in the gooseberries and any pan juices. Divide the mix between 6 glasses and put in the fridge until they firm up - this will take about 2 hrs.
  • To make the elderflower jelly, soak the gelatine in a little water. Warm the cordial in a small pan - when you see it steaming, remove from the heat. Squeeze the gelatine leaves to remove the excess water, then stir into the hot cordial until they are completely melted. Add 100ml cold water, then transfer to a small jug.
  • Carefully pour a layer of the jelly mix on top of each glass of gooseberry cream - get the jug as close as possible so you don't disturb the cream. Transfer the little pots to the fridge and chill for at least 3 hrs or until the jelly is set. Serve with biscuits, if you like.

GOOSEBERRY AND ELDERFLOWER ICE CREAM



Gooseberry and Elderflower Ice Cream image

Gooseberry and Elderflower may be a very British thing, but it's such a fabulous combination of flavours that it deserves to be known wider. The tart flavour of gooseberries, tempered by Elderflower Cordial, makes this dessert a wonderful contrast to rich main courses and a fantastic way to finish off a special meal. By way of example , I used frozen gooseberries (picked ourselves) to make this for Christmas day 2005; the flavours evoked welcome memories of summer sun. This recipe comes from "Leith's Vegetarian Bible", cooking time is freezing time.

Provided by Mrs B

Categories     Frozen Desserts

Time 8h25m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

450 g gooseberries (fresh or frozen)
2 tablespoons water
110 g caster sugar (superfine sugar)
70 ml elderflower cordial
290 ml double cream (heavy cream)

Steps:

  • Top and tail the gooseberries, wash them and put them in a saucepan with the water and sugar; cover and bring slowly to the boil, stirring occasionally to a pulp.
  • Keeping the heat low, simmer the gooseberry pulp, uncovered, for 5 minutes; allow to cool slightly then put in a blender and process until smooth; sieve to make a smooth puree and set aside to cool.
  • When the puree is cold, add the elderflower cordial and cream; mix well and check the sweetness, adding a bit more sugar if required; pour into a plastic container and freeze for at least 8 hours or overnight.
  • NOTE: allow the ice cream to soften for 10 minutes before serving.
  • The original recipe instructs you to process or whisk the ice cream when partially frozen, re freeze then repeat in order to break down any ice crystals that may form; I must confess that whenever I see this instruction I always ignore it and have never had a problem with grainy ice cream: I'll leave the choice up to you, but of course it will increase the preparation involved.

GOOSEBERRY AND ELDERFLOWER CREAM



Gooseberry and Elderflower Cream image

Make and share this Gooseberry and Elderflower Cream recipe from Food.com.

Provided by KittyKitty

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h30m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 1/2 lbs gooseberries, ends removed
1 1/4 cups heavy cream
1 cup confectioners' sugar, to taste
2 tablespoons elderflower cordial or 2 tablespoons orange flower water
almond cookie, to serve

Steps:

  • Place the gooseberries in a heavy saucepan, cover and cook over low heat, shaking the pan occasionally, until the gooseberries are tender. Put the gooseberries into a abowl,crush them, then cool completely.
  • Beat the cream until soft peaks form, then fold in half of the gooseberries.Sweeten and add elderflower cordial or orange flower water. Sweeten the remaining gooseberries.
  • layer the cream mixture and the crushed gooseberried in four dessert dishes or tall glasses, then cover and chill. Serve with almond cookies.
